Hamilton crashes out at start of qualifying

Lewis Hamilton is set to start Sunday’s Brazilian Grand Prix from the rear of the grid after a rare error saw the world champion put his Mercedes into the Interlagos barriers early in qualifying.
Hamilton had not even set a lap time when he lost the rear of his car midway around the quick Turn 7, giving the Briton no chance of keeping it out of the tyre wall.
Though Hamilton was unhurt, the heavy impact caused extensive damage to the left side of his F1 W08, ripping off the front wheel and suspension.
It is the first time since Belgium 2016 that Hamilton has been eliminated in the first phase of qualifying.
